Common Methods of Alcohol Testing

  • Breath alcohol tests
  • Blood tests
  • Saliva tests
  • Urine tests
  • Hair alcohol tests

Breath alcohol tests - Used for immediate detection during traffic stops or workplace screenings.

Blood tests - Provide precise levels of BAC and are often used in legal cases.

Saliva tests - Quick and non-invasive, ideal for workplace compliance.

Urine tests - Can detect alcohol use over a more extended period.

Hair alcohol tests - Offer a comprehensive history of alcohol consumption.

DOT Drug Testing Services

DOT drug testing is required for employees performing safety-sensitive functions, ensuring the safety and compliance of the transportation sector. This testing identifies prohibited substances through urine samples, adhering to strict federal guidelines. It maintains the integrity of the transport workforce in Columbia, Tennessee.

Learn More

Who is Required to Take DOT Drug Tests?

  • Truck drivers
  • Bus drivers
  • Pilots
  • Train operators
  • Maritime workers
  • Pipeline workers
  • Aviation maintenance crew

What Drugs Are Tested For

  • Marijuana
  • Cocaine
  • Amphetamines
  • Opiates
  • Phencyclidine (PCP)

Fingernail Drug Testing Services

Fingernail drug testing in Columbia, Tennessee captures a long history of drug use by examining keratin cells in nails. This non-invasive method is reliable and easy to implement for prolonged substance tracking.

Learn More

What is the Detection Window for Fingernail Drug Tests

  • Fingernails: Reveals usage over several months
  • Toenails: Slightly longer detection window

What Drugs Can Be Detected

  • Cocaine
  • Marijuana
  • Opioids
  • Amphetamines
  • Ecstasy

Advantages over other methods

  • Longer detection periods
  • Less invasive collection
  • Cheating is difficult
  • Reliable results
  • Simpler logistics

Common Types of Occupational Health Tests

  • Fitness for duty exams: Assess readiness for responsibilities.
  • Respirator Fit Testing: Ensures safety equipment efficacy.
  • Pulmonary Function Tests (PFT's): Evaluates lung capacity.
  • Tuberculosis (TB): Screens for infectious diseases.
  • Vision: Checks eyesight health related to job.
  • Audiometric: Tests for hearing capabilities.
